Wilcoxon signed rank test outperforms McNemar for binary data evals
IanArawjo · x · 2026-08-31
A persistent result from the evalstats paper suggests that for pairwise p-value tests on binary data, the Wilcoxon signed rank test is optimal. It outperforms the McNemar mid-p method in power without degrading Type I error rates.
